Currently, South Korea’s semiconductor industry is characterized by a highly integrated supply chain, state-of-the-art fabrication facilities, and a focus on technological innovation. The country’s semiconductor companies, including Samsung Electronics and SK Hynix, are expanding their manufacturing capacities and upgrading their fabrication technologies to meet the rising demand for cutting-edge chips. This expansion directly correlates with increased consumption of specialized equipment, notably dicing saw blades, which are vital for wafer singulation processes. The industry landscape is also shaped by technological advancements in blade materials and design, aimed at improving cutting efficiency, reducing defects, and minimizing wafer damage.

Market Challenges and Restraints
Despite the positive outlook, the South Korea Semiconductor Dicing Saw Blade Market faces several challenges. Cost remains a significant barrier, especially for smaller players or those seeking to upgrade existing equipment with high-end blades. The advanced materials and manufacturing processes involved in producing high-precision blades contribute to elevated prices, potentially limiting widespread adoption.
Regulatory complexities related to environmental standards and safety protocols can also impact manufacturing and distribution. Infrastructure limitations, such as the need for specialized handling and storage facilities for delicate blades, pose logistical challenges. Additionally, intense market competition among global blade suppliers and local manufacturers can exert downward pressure on prices, affecting profit margins.
- High costs associated with advanced blade materials and manufacturing processes
- Regulatory compliance and environmental standards complicating supply chain operations
- Infrastructure requirements for safe handling and storage of high-precision blades
- Market competition leading to pricing pressures and reduced profit margins
- Supply chain disruptions impacting raw material availability and delivery timelines
